A remote worker using the Avaya Communicator on the smart mobile phone obtains a private IP address delivered from the corporate network over WiFi when in range of the wireless hot-spot.

When the remote worker is out of range of the corporate WiFi it obtains a Public IP address via the 3G/4G mobile Service Provider.

When roaming from the public network to the corporate private network and vice versa, which strategy prevents the user from having to change the SIP Proxy Server address in the smartphone?
A . Network Address Translation (NAT)
B . Avaya Session Border Controller for Enterprise (SBCE) public IP-address
C . Split Horizon DNS with FQDN
D . Virtual Private Network (VPN)

Answer: C
